Descripción

Family containing around 135 genera and 1,600 species occurring mainly in the tropical areas of the world, especially abundant in the American tropics. Species range from trees and shrubs to lianas or herbaceous vines. The family is found throughout the wetter tropics and subtropics, extending north to Japan and south to New Zealand.
